## Build Provenance: Digest Scheduler

The Mailwright digest scheduler batches outbound email summaries every four hours. Each batch run is built from the pinned scheduler image, so new team members should never trigger ad-hoc sends from local machines. Cron offsets live in the Quartzline config repo and are reviewed by the Platform Crew before merge. Every deployed batch build records its provenance, shown here for reference.

session token of kagup-hahaf = htk3_2b8

Subject: Cron migration — what you need to know

Welcome to the rotation. We are moving all scheduled jobs from host cron to the Driftgate workflow engine. Plugin authors: your jobs must declare idempotency and a retry budget, or Driftgate will quarantine them. Legacy crontabs are frozen; do not edit them. Failures page the on-call, so tag your workflows with an owner. Migration window closes end of quarter. Conversion steps, manifest schema, and the quarantine appeal process are documented on the internal migration page.

runbook for tagug-hafog: https://jira.lumiclabs.internal/projects/pages/pages/9773c0d8

## Configuration

Sketchloom's undo/redo stack is configurable per plugin. Set `HISTORY_DEPTH` (default 50) and `SNAPSHOT_INTERVAL` to control memory use; deep histories slow large diagrams. Plugins registering custom undoable actions must declare them in the manifest or they are skipped. Remote history sync is optional and requires authenticating against the Loomsync service; the credential for that goes on the following line.

secret setting of tafog-fawef: COURIER_KEY5=230ef